Maximizing the throughput of multiple machines on-line

被引:0
|
作者
Kim, Jae-Hoon [1 ]
机构
[1] Pusan Univ Foreign Studies, Dept Comp Engn, Pusan 608738, South Korea
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
We study the nonpreemptive online scheduling of jobs with deadlines and weights. The goal of the scheduling algorithm is to maximize the total weight of jobs completed by their deadlines. As a special case, the weights may be given as the processing times of jobs, where the job instance is said to have uniform value density. Most previous work of nonpreemptively scheduling jobs online concentrates on a single machine and uniform value density. For the single machine, Goldwasser [6] shows a matching upper bound and lower bound of (2 + 1/k) on the best competitive ratio, where every job can be delayed for at least kappa times its processing time before meeting its deadline. This paper is concerned with multiple machines. We provide a (7 + 3 root 1/kappa)- competitive algorithm defined on multiple machines. Also we consider arbitrary value density, where jobs have arbitrary weights. We derive online scheduling algorithms on a single machine as well as on multiple machines.
引用
收藏
页码:43 / 52
页数:10
相关论文
共 50 条